The Electronic Control Module (ECM) detects a problem with the engine's intake manifold air temperature. Information on default settings and ranges for this event can be found in troubleshooting with an event code Troubleshooting, "Event Codes".System Response:The event code will be logged.Possible Performance Effect:E539(1)
There are no performance effects.E539(2)
The engine power will be derated.TroubleshootingIntake manifold air temperature can be high for the following reasons:
High ambient air temperature
High inlet air restriction and/or high altitude
Restriction in the exhaust system
Faulty inlet air temperature sensor and/or circuitTest Step 1. Perform the following Inspections
Check for High Ambient Air Temperature
Determine if the ambient air temperature is within the design specifications for the inlet air system. When ambient temperatures are too high for the rating of the inlet air system, there is not enough of a temperature difference between the ambient air and inlet air temperatures.
Determine the cause of the high inlet air temperature. Correct the situation, when possible.
Check for High Inlet Air Restriction and/or High Altitude Operation When inlet air pressure is low, the turbocharger works harder in order to achieve the desired inlet manifold pressure. This increases inlet air temperature.
Measure the inlet air pressure while the engine is operating under load. For specific data, refer to the Technical Marketing Information for the engine.
Check for plugged air filters. Check for obstructions to the air inlet. A restriction of the air that enters the engine can cause high cylinder temperatures. High cylinder temperatures cause higher than normal temperatures in the cooling system.
Replace the air filters and/or remove the obstruction from the air inlet.
Consider high altitude operation. The cooling capability of the cooling system is reduced at higher altitudes. A pressurized cooling system that has been designed for the higher altitudes must be used. Ensure that the engine is configured for high altitude operation.
Check for Exhaust System Restriction Check for a restriction in the exhaust system. A restriction of the air that is coming out of the engine can cause high cylinder temperatures.Expected Result:A problem has been found in the inlet air system and/or the related engine systems.Results:
OK - A thorough inspection revealed a problem.Repair: Repair the problem.STOP
Not OK - A thorough inspection did not reveal a problem.Repair: Connect Caterpillar Electronic Technician (ET) to the service tool connector. Check Cat ET for active/logged diagnostic codes related for the inlet air system. If an active/logged code is found, refer to the appropriate troubleshooting procedure.STOP
